Paleechinoidea
Pronunciation : Pa`le*?ch`i*noi"de*a
Part of Speech : n.
Etymology : [NL. See Paleo-, and Echinoidea.] (Zo?l.)
Definition : Defn: An extinct order of sea urchins found in the Paleozoic rocks. They had more than twenty vertical rows of plates. Called also Pal?echini. [Written also Pal?echinoidea.]
